Trotec was established in 1997 in Austria as one of the research institutions of the Trodat Group. Since then, Trotec has been researching cutting-edge technology for laser processing machines and has developed and manufactured machines that excel in engraving, cutting, and marking processing techniques. Trotec's laser processing machines are highly regarded for their speed, precision, and durability, and are currently used in over 90 countries. Additionally, since 2013, they have held the number one position in sales volume and revenue for plotter-type laser processing machines worldwide. In Japan, they are utilized by universities, educational institutions, and businesses for a wide range of applications from "manufacturing" to "prototyping." *Laser processing machines are synonymous with laser engraving machines and laser cutters.
